What is the partnership?
The Dunblane Likhubula Partnership joins the community of Dunblane in Scotland with the community of Likhubula, a rural community in the Mulanje district of Malawi.
What does the partnership do?
Since June 2005 we have directly supported projects focusing on clean water supplies, agriculture, and education, as well as maintaining frienship links between the two communities.
